About agriculture in Midlands

Midlands is situated on the central plateau of Mauritius within the Plaines Wilhems district. The surrounding landscape is characterized by rolling green hills, lush vegetation, and the prominent Midlands Dam, which serves as a vital water source for the island's interior. The area enjoys a cooler and wetter climate than the coastal regions, creating a fertile environment for various rural activities.

Agriculture in the Midlands area is diverse, benefiting from the consistent rainfall and volcanic soil. While sugarcane remains a significant crop, the region is also well-known for its tea plantations and specialized vegetable farming. Small-scale livestock farming, including poultry and cattle, is common among local landholders, contributing to the regional food supply and maintaining the area's traditional farming character.
